TICKET-9034: Hopsworth autoscaler flatlined on staging

For weekly sync. Queue-depth autoscaler stopped scaling Friday. Cause: staging env rebuilt from stale template; metrics endpoint var pointed at the decommissioned collector. Autoscaler read zero depth, held at min replicas, backlog hit 40k. Fix: corrected endpoint, redeployed. Remaining gap: the autoscaler still needs its credential for the metrics API, which the next line of the env file sets.

sealed setting: LEDGER_TOKEN20=6148d35bbb480b0ab79e

Minutes — Management Meeting, Reseller Programme. Attendees: Dray, Okafor, Linnet. The Bramfold reseller tier structure was approved with margin bands of 15/20/25%. Onboarding costs to be capitalised per finance guidance. Okafor flagged that two applicants in the Kesterport region overlap territories; decision deferred. Finance to model rebate exposure by month-end. The programme's revenue assumptions rest on the confidential plan noted below.

confidential, yagaf-kaguf: The eastern region missed its Kasok quota by 57.3 percent last quarter. Rusielek Works plans to raise the Kelix list price by 37.6 percent in February. The pricing group signed off on a budget of $308.5 million for Project Quenwyn. The renewal with Norwynax Foods closes at $199.4 million a year, 2.4 percent above the last contract.

Step 4: Shard the Vellop user-profile store. Before splitting, confirm replication lag on all three Quorra replicas is under 200ms and that the profile-writer queue is drained. Run the shard planner in dry-run mode first and compare the proposed ranges against last week's snapshot. Only proceed if the checksum report is clean. Each shard migration job must be signed before the scheduler will accept it, using the key below.

release key, kagag-taweg: bky4_VgyJ